USCIS Expands Credit Card Payment Pilot Program to California Service Center

Nov 9, 2021 | Immigration Updates

As part of U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services’ (USCIS) credit card payment pilot program, the California Service Center is now accepting credit card payments using Form G-1450, Authorization for Credit Card Transactions, for petitioners filing Form I-129, Petition for a Nonimmigrant Worker, for O and P nonimmigrants.

At the end of the pilot, USCIS will evaluate the results and determine the next steps for expanding this payment option for other forms or other service centers. USCIS said the goal of this pilot is “to bring USCIS one step closer to accepting digital payments using a credit card at all service centers.” The program is available at the Nebraska, Texas, and Vermont service centers.
